s3:libsmb: return NT_STATUS_CONNECTION_INVALID if the fd is -1

This way we can destinguish between requests which failed
because the connection broke after they were triggered
and the requests which are started on an already broken
connection.

This also moves the check to cli_smb_req_iov_send()
where it really belongs.
